+func TestLogout(t *testing.T) {
+ t.Parallel()
+ env := newTestEnv(t)
+ n := newTestNode(t, env)
+ d := n.StartDaemon()
+ n.MustLogin()
+ n.AwaitRunning()
+
+ // 1. a user hits logout twice - should not error
+ n.MustLogOut()
+ n.AwaitNeedsLogin()
+ n.MustLogOut() // a second logout should not error out
+ n.AwaitNeedsLogin()
+
+ // 2. a user tries to log out after failed login attempt- should not error
+ // and should bring client and backend to a logged out state
+ n.MustLogin()
+ n.AwaitRunning()
+ cmd := n.Tailscale("login", "--login-server=fakecontrol.io", "--timeout=2s")
+ if err := cmd.Run(); err == nil {
+ t.Fatalf("wanted login to fakecontrol.io to fail, but it did not: %v", cmd.Stdout)
+ }
+ n.AwaitNeedsLogin()
+ n.MustLogOut()
+ n.AwaitNeedsLogin()
+ // TODO (irbekrm): figure out some way how to test that local backend and
+ // client have actually logged out, maybe look at the statefile..
+
+ d.MustCleanShutdown(t)
+}

+func (n *testNode) MustLogin(extraArgs ...string) {
+ t := n.env.t
+ args := []string{
+ "login",
+ "--login-server=" + n.env.ControlServer.URL,
+ }
+ args = append(args, extraArgs...)
+ cmd := n.Tailscale(args...)
+ t.Logf("Running %v ...", cmd)
+ cmd.Stdout = nil // in case --verbose-tailscale was set
+ cmd.Stderr = nil // in case --verbose-tailscale was set
+ if b, err := cmd.CombinedOutput(); err != nil {
+ t.Fatalf("up: %v, %v", string(b), err)
+ }
+}
